Output debda5b1069eed97248bf2979aadace18e2e88b422f75bdb83d92d63ea03a1ba:5

value
346672
script pubkey
OP_0 OP_PUSHBYTES_20 702561a3d64ef992afbab71410e8558085e6bd27
address
bc1qwqjkrg7kfmue9ta6ku2pp6z4szz7d0f8xhphl4
transaction
debda5b1069eed97248bf2979aadace18e2e88b422f75bdb83d92d63ea03a1ba
confirmations
120983
spent
true